Abstract: A detailed study of hyperfine structure observed in the 0,0 band of the 3Φ (aβ) →3Δ (aβ) system of NbN has shown that the secondary hyperfine effects observed in this structure are not due to a perturbation in the 3Δ state but rather to the presence of a nonnegligible hyperfine effect in the 3Φ excited state. Calculations of the intensity factors corresponding to the observed transitions confirm this hypothesis and give results in excellent agreement with experiment.
